Review:  


This ultra modern bar (part of the Inventive Leisure PLC chain) just oozes class. As you enter you will be amazed at the sheer size of the place. The architecture within is the most impressive of any bar in town. There are huge ornate pillars that span the length of the bar and an exceptionally sculptured high ceiling, that has to be seen to be believed. The top of the walls are of marble design and there is carved wooden panelling throughout. Beautiful shaded lights that run along the full length of the stainless steel topped bar and throughout the the pub, further enhances its character.

The large glass windows to the front of the pub give it a bright and airy feel. There is a wooden floored area by the bar with plenty of standing room, and directly opposite there are a number of high backed leather seated booths with tables and chairs. Sofa styled seating can be found near the main entrance and at the other end there is a corner area that is used as a small dance floor.

There is an upper raised area that has similar leather seating and settees and an open fire to the centre. A small corner bar can be found in this area. The atmosphere in the bar can best be described as intimate, with a feel of East meets West and is a good place to relax and enjoy a drink. It attracts a mixed clientele of business people and partygoers and is popular with the young crowd at the weekend.

There is regular music on play at most times. A DJ is a feature on Monday, Friday and Saturday playing an eclectic mix of Chart, Indie, Dance, RNB, Electro & Funky House. Live Jazz music on Sunday nights.
Dress Code: Smart casual, no baseball caps or hoods.

Toilets are smart and clean. Disabled access excellent - with own toilets to the rear.

The pub is available for private parties and functions and buffets can be arranged. They also accept major credit cards and a cash machine is located near to the main entrance.

Beers: Boddingtons, Stella Artois, Hoegaarden, Carlsberg, Heineken, Staropramen, San Miguel, and Guinness Cold on tap. Woodpecker cider also on offer. An extensive selection of wines, cocktails, champagnes and bottled beers available. Also an unrivalled selection of over 50 premium imported Vodkas to choose from.
 

Meals:

Main food menu available 11.30am to 8pm and pizza menu all day and night. Meals include small plates £3.50 - £4.50, sharers £7.95 - £9.95, mains £8.95 - £10.95, sandwiches & wraps £5.95 (add chips £1.50), flatbreads £6.50, salads £8.95 (lighter salads £7.95), stonebaked pizzas £7.95 - £8.95, burgers £7.95 - £8.95 (double up for £2), toasties £4.95 (add chips £1.50) and sides £0.95p - £2.00. There is a selection suitable for vegetarians. Desserts also served. Excellent range of hot drinks available all £2.00. From 8pm till close there is a night time stone baked pizza menu.
